Hayato

Brandon Go's one-star Kyo-kaiseki counter.

1320 E 7th St, Ste 126, Los Angeles, CA 90021 · open Wednesday through Sunday · one seating at 6:30pm · kaiseki only

Why this room is hard

It is not a Tock problem. It is a eight-seat problem.

Brandon Go opened Hayato in the Arts District in 2018 and earned a Michelin star for a Kyo-style kaiseki menu. The room is an eight-seat counter; one seating a night; the menu changes with the seasons.

Tock opens in monthly drops. The room is eight seats and the drop is gone within minutes. There is no second counter and no bar option.
